Bare Metal GPUs

Dedicated GPU machines for advanced AI workloads

For serious AI builders who need more control, more power, and less noise in your cloud infrastructure, it’s time to explore our Bare Metal GPUs with NVIDIA accelerated computing. These servers are purpose-built to tackle the most demanding AI/ML workloads, model training, and custom infrastructure setups. With 8 NVIDIA Hopper GPUs and powerful hardware, these servers offer high-performance compute capabilities and customization options designed for intense processing needs.

 

Our Bare Metal GPUs with NVIDIA accelerated computing offer dedicated, single-tenant infrastructure with no neighbours, so you have full access to all your GPUs. These servers are tailored for projects that require direct control over hardware to achieve optimal performance and privacy, and are well-suited for use cases like large-scale model training, real-time inference, and complex orchestration. With dedicated hardware you get direct access to all resources, ideal for pushing the limits of what your applications can achieve.

Our Bare Metal GPUs and GPU Enabled VMs are designed to suit different workloads. Our GPU Enabled VMs provide easy scalability and quick provisioning, perfect for teams focused on training, fine-tuning, or running inference on LLMs. In contrast, Bare Metal GPUs deliver maximum performance and control, ideal for sustained, high-throughput workloads that demand direct access to hardware resources and customization.
